2026 Grammy Winners
Jelly-Roll2226.jpg 1

On A Roll: Jelly Roll took home three trophies at last night's (2/1) Grammy Awards, including the newly renamed Best Contemporary Album for Beautifully Broken. He recalled "a time in my life that I was broken. That’s why I wrote this album," adding, “I believed that music had the power to change my life and God had the power to change my life. Jesus is for everybody. Jesus is not owned by one political party."

Zach-Top2226.jpg

Mr. Roll also picked up Country Duo/Group Performance with Shaboozey for "Amen" and Contemporary Christian Music Performance/Song for his and Brandon Lake's "Hard Fought Hallelujah. Additional country winners included Zach Top, who won the inaugural Traditional Country Album for Ain't In It For My Health, Chris Stapleton's "Bad As I Used To Be" (Country Solo Performance) and Tyler Childers' "Bitin' List" (Best Country Song).
